An erythraeid mite, Balaustium hernandezi sp. nov., was found in large numbers in a greenhouse in Spain. The larva,deutonymph and female of the new species are described based on material obtained during experimental rearing. Dataand information on feeding habits, food spectrum, mode of reproduction and life cycle are provided. The potential role of the species as a biological control agent is discussed.

Phytoseiid mites have been intensively surveyed in Taiwan during the past decades because of their potential as biological control agent. Despite the fact, many regions of Taiwan remain under-explored especially in mountain areas and neighboring islands. Typhlodromus (Anthoseius) crossostephium sp. nov. was collected from Crossostephium chinense (L.) Makino (Asteraceae) on rocky shore habitat during a survey on Lanyu Island. In this paper, presence of a phytoseiid mite on rocky shores is reported for the first time. A detailed morphological description of the new species and a key to the Taiwanese species of subgenus Anthoseius are provided.

The systematics of the New World Asopinae genera is still not completely understood, thus hampering their study in many areas of biological science. Tylospilus Stål is one of the less known genera among New World predatory stink bugs, despite its common occurrence and potential as a biological control agent in crops. Here, we make a contribution to the knowledge of Tylospilus; the species Tylospilus nigrobinotatus (Berg, 1879) is redescribed, and based upon the examination of type specimens, T. armatus Thomas, 1992 is considered to be a junior synonym of the above species. Furthermore, a new species is herein described, and an updated identification key for the species of Tylospilus is provided.

A new species of Tanaostigmodes (Hymenoptera: Chalcidoidea, Tanaostigmatidae) is described from China—Tanaostigmodes puerariae sp. nov. This is the first record of this family in China. This new species has potential as a biological control agent for control of kudzu, Pueraria lobate, in the U. S., because its preference for making leaf galls on kudzu. It was determined that the wasp has two generations per year, with the second generation overwintering as mature larvae in the gall on leaves that have dropped to the ground. Normally, only one wasp was found per gall, and a single kudzu leaf could have as many as 20 to 50 galls on its surface.

A new species of Bithoracochaeta Stein, 1911 (Diptera, Muscidae), Bithoracochaeta couriae sp. nov., is described and illustrated. In addition, we present comments on all Mexican species of the genus, a brief description of hunting behavior of B. couriae sp. nov. and its possible use as a biological control agent of greenhouses pests.

Neochrysocharis beasleyi sp.n. (Hymenoptera: Eulophidae: Entedoninae) is described from Indonesia and Vietnam. This species is a parasitoid of leafmining Agromyzidae, and is a potential biological control agent for invasive agromyzid species. Variation within Southeast Asian specimens of Neochrysocharis formosa is described and discussed. Neochrysocharis stat. rev. is treated as a valid genus, and removed from synonymy with Closterocerus.Key words: Hymenoptera, Eulophidae, Neochrysocharis, parasitoids, Agromyzidae, Liriomyza, Indonesia, Vietnam, Neochrysocharis formosa, variation

A new species of eriophyoid mite from Australia is described and illustrated. Aceria thalgi sp. n. causes severe curling and rolling of leaves of common introduced sowthistle, Sonchus oleraceus L. It also affects introduced Sonchus asper (L.) Hill and native Sonchus hydrophilus Boulos. The native species may be the original host for this mite. Aceria thalgi sp. n. is shown to be a separate species to Aceria sonchi (Nalepa), which forms distinctive leaf galls on Sonchus spp. in southern Europe. English translations of past descriptions of A. sonchi are included for comparison. Historical observations and records from New South Wales suggest that A. thalgi sp. n. has been known for at least 80 years prior to its recent rediscovery in Western Australia. This implies that the newly described species may be widespread across the continent. There is also a past record of similar damage symptoms occurring on sowthistles in New Zealand. Aceria thalgi sp. n. has the potential to be a useful biological control agent in Australia and Canada, where sowthistles are major weeds of agriculture.

In the Baltic countries, the golden jackal (Canis aureus) was first recorded in Estonia on 28 February 2013 and three specimens of golden jackal were hunted in Latvia in 2014. The first golden jackal in Lithuania was hunted on 7 February 2015. The species of the golden jackal was identified using morphological and mitochondrial DNA control region (CR1) analysis. In Lithuania, hunting of these animals is permitted throughout the year. Few studies in the past revealed the potential role of the golden jackal as a carrier of intestinal helminths, parasites, and zoonotic diseases. In this study, the presence of tick-borne pathogens and other parasites in golden jackal specimen were investigated. No pathogens (Anaplasma phagocytophilum, Babesia sp., Bartonella sp.) were found in the spleen of the golden jackal. However, the flukes Apophallus donicus, nematodes Uncinaria stenocephala, and unidentified individuals of class Cestoda were detected. Helminths A. donicus and U. stenocephala are not new species for Lithuania and neighbouring territories.

Schoenlandella Cameron, 1905 is the second largest genus of Cardiochilinae. Most members are recorded from the Old World, with a small number of species in the New World. Herein, the New World species of Schoenlandella are revised based on morphological data. This work entails a description of a new species: S. montserratensis Kang, sp. nov. and potential lepidopteran host information of the new species associated with bitter gourds on the Caribbean Island of Montserrat. Schoenlandella diaphaniae (Marsh, 1986) and S. gloriosa Mercado & Wharton, 2003 are re-described, and a key to species of New World Schoenlandella is provided. The taxonomic status of Schoenlandella is discussed.
